Suspect indicted in fatal shooting, Dallas police say

Police arrested and charged 22-year-old Terrance Lowe with murder in connection with a fatal shooting.

DALLAS — A suspect was indicted in connection with a fatal shooting in southwest Dallas, police said. 

Officers responded to a shooting call around 5:50 p.m. May 24 in the 1900 block of Berkley Avenue, Dallas police said in a press release. 

When police arrived, they found 22-year-old Davion Clines unconscious and suffering from a gunshot wound, officials said. Dallas-Fire Rescue responded and Clines died, police said. 

Police arrested and charged 22-year-old Terrance Lowe with murder in connection with the crime. In July, Lowe was indicted, according to jail records.
